A murder investigation has been launched after a man was fatally stabbed in Sparkbrook, Birmingham, on the evening of June 4. The victim, believed to be in his 40s, was pronounced dead at the scene on Walford Road at around 7pm.
Emergency Services Respond
Emergency services, including police and ambulance crews, were called to the area at approximately 6.20pm following reports of an attack. Video footage shared online showed multiple emergency vehicles and a large police presence as crowds of residents gathered nearby.
Offender Still at Large
As of 8.30pm, no arrests had been made, and the offender remains at large. A police cordon has been established, and officers are working to recover CCTV footage and speak to witnesses.
A spokesperson for West Midlands Police said: “We’ve launched a murder investigation after a man was stabbed to death in Birmingham this evening. We were called to Walford Road in Sparkbrook at around 6.20pm after a man, believed to be in his 40s, had been attacked. Sadly, he was pronounced dead at around 7pm. No arrests have yet been made, and our officers remain at the scene this evening as we recover CCTV and speak to witnesses.”
Appeal for Information
Police are urging anyone with information, CCTV, mobile phone footage, or dashcam recordings from the area at the time of the incident to come forward. Witnesses can contact West Midlands Police on 101, quoting log number 4881 of 4 June.
